WebJul 30, 2014 · 1.As can be conjunction and a preposition depending on what it is connecting. If it is connecting a clause with another clause its a conjunction. for example: Choose your carrier as you wish. above sentence as is connecting a clause you subject and wish verb. 2.if as is use to connect a noun or phrase, then a preposition. Conjunctions are used to … WebA conjunction is “word that joins words, phrases or sentences, for example and, but or so”, according to the Oxford Learner’s Dictionary. The Collins Dictionary gives a slightly different definition.
